Мы протестировали, как 5 приложений обрабатывают один и тот же день с читами — разница в калориях шокирует

Мы зафиксировали одинаковый день с читами в Nutrola, MyFitnessPal, Lose It!, FatSecret и Cronometer. Разница в калориях между приложениями составила 1,287 калорий для одной и той же еды. Вот как каждое приложение обработало каждый прием пищи.

Medically reviewed by Dr. Emily Torres, Registered Dietitian Nutritionist (RDN)

Мы одновременно зафиксировали один и тот же день с читами в пяти приложениях для отслеживания калорий, и общая дневная калорийность варьировалась от 3,318 до 4,605 калорий в зависимости от используемого приложения. Это разница в 1,287 калорий для одной и той же еды, съеденной одним и тем же человеком в один и тот же день. Разница достаточно велика, чтобы одно приложение показывало легкий избыток, а другое — катастрофический. Так происходит, когда краудсорсинговые базы данных сталкиваются с реальной indulgent-едой.

Почему дни с читами выявляют слабости баз данных

Дни с читами — это худший сценарий для точности отслеживания калорий. Еда более калорийная, порции больше, а способы приготовления разнообразнее. Стопка блинов в кафе не равна одному замороженному блину из коробки, но многие краудсорсинговые базы данных рассматривают их как взаимозаменяемые. Исследование, опубликованное в Journal of the Academy of Nutrition and Dietetics (2019), показало, что средний уровень ошибок в краудсорсинговых записях составляет 15-25%, и этот уровень значительно увеличивается для ресторанных блюд, смешанных блюд и продуктов с содержанием алкоголя — именно тех категорий, которые доминируют в дни с читами.

Отдельный анализ 2021 года, проведенный исследователями из группы исследований питания Стэнфордского университета, показал, что записи, отправленные пользователями в популярных базах данных, содержали дублирующиеся записи с отклонениями в калориях до 40% для одного и того же бренда. Когда вы умножаете это отклонение на 8-10 indulgent-продуктов за один день, эффект становится колоссальным.

Тест: что мы ели и как мы это фиксировали

Мы разработали реалистичный день с читами, состоящий из четырех приемов пищи, которые представляют собой типичные indulgent-ужины на выходных. Один исследователь съел каждый продукт и зафиксировал его во всех пяти приложениях в течение одного и того же 10-минутного окна. Для каждого приложения мы выбрали первый результат поиска или запись, соответствующую точному бренду, когда это было возможно. Не было создано никаких пользовательских записей. Не было внесено никаких ручных правок калорий. Мы зафиксировали точно то, что каждое приложение предложило для ближайшего совпадения.

Пять протестированных приложений:

  • Nutrola (проверенная база данных с AI-фотоучетом)
  • MyFitnessPal (краудсорсинговая база данных, бесплатный уровень)
  • Lose It! (краудсорсинговая база данных, бесплатный уровень)
  • FatSecret (краудсорсинговая база данных, бесплатный уровень)
  • Cronometer (курируемая база данных с данными NCCDB)

Меню дня с читами:

  • Бранч: 3 блина с кленовым сиропом, 3 полоски бекона, 2 мимозы (шампанское и апельсиновый сок)
  • Полдник: 1 пакет (85 г) картофельных чипсов с 4 ст. ложками лука во французском соусе
  • Ужин: 3 кусочка пиццы с пепперони (большая, на вынос), 2 пинты пива IPA (по 16 унций каждая)
  • Десерт: 2 шарика мороженого с печеньем и кремом в вафельном рожке

Сравнение калорийности продуктов во всех 5 приложениях

В таблице ниже показано количество калорий, возвращаемое каждым приложением для каждого зафиксированного продукта. Все значения соответствуют указанным выше размерам порций.

Продукт Nutrola MyFitnessPal Lose It! FatSecret Cronometer
Блины с кленовым сиропом (3 шт.) 762 690 580 645 740
Бекон (3 полоски) 129 105 120 99 126
Мимоза (2 стакана) 262 220 190 204 252
Картофельные чипсы (85 г) 420 450 390 360 410
Лук во французском соусе (4 ст. ложки) 240 200 180 220 232
Пицца с пепперони (3 больших кусочка) 960 855 780 810 930
Пиво IPA (2 пинты / 32 унции всего) 500 410 360 440 480
Мороженое с печеньем и кремом (2 шарика, вафельный рожок) 520 470 440 540 490
Итого за день 3,793 3,400 3,040 3,318 3,660

Разброс дневной калорийности: 1,287 калорий разницы

Таблица ниже суммирует дневные итоги и их отклонение от проверенной базы. База была рассчитана с использованием значений USDA FoodData Central, сопоставленных с этикетками питания производителей и взвешенными порциями, что дало итоговое значение 3,810 калорий.

Приложение Всего калорий Отклонение от базы (3,810 ккал) Отклонение (%)
Nutrola 3,793 -17 ккал -0.4%
Cronometer 3,660 -150 ккал -3.9%
MyFitnessPal 3,400 -410 ккал -10.8%
FatSecret 3,318 -492 ккал -12.9%
Lose It! 3,040 -770 ккал -20.2%

Разница между самым точным приложением (Nutrola, -0.4%) и самым неточным приложением (Lose It!, -20.2%) составила 753 калории на нижнем уровне. Но по всему спектру записей, встреченных в ходе нашего тестирования, учитывая варианты с наибольшим количеством калорий, доступные в каждом приложении для одних и тех же продуктов, разброс достиг 1,287 калорий, причем некоторые приложения предлагали завышенные значения для таких продуктов, как пицца (1,140 калорий за 3 кусочка в одном из списков FatSecret) и заниженные значения для других.

Где произошли наибольшие расхождения

Блины: проблема порции

Самое большое расхождение по отдельному продукту было в записи о блинах. Проверенная база данных Nutrola вернула 762 калории за 3 блина с 2 столовыми ложками кленового сиропа, что близко к оценке USDA в 750-780 калорий для ресторанного стиля (USDA FoodData Central, запись 167545). Lose It! вернула 580 калорий, что на 182 калории меньше. Проблема в том, что лучший результат Lose It! ссылался на запись "домашние блины", основанную на меньшем блине диаметром 4 дюйма, а не на стандартном ресторанном блине диаметром 6 дюймов. Исследование 2022 года в Nutrients подтвердило, что неоднозначность размеров порций в записях баз данных является основной причиной ошибок учета для смешанных или приготовленных блюд.

Пицца: хаос краудсорсинга

Пицца показала расхождение в 180 калорий между приложениями. MyFitnessPal предложил более 2,400 записей для "пиццы с пепперони", варьирующихся от 180 до 420 калорий за кусок в зависимости от записи, отправленной пользователем. Лучший результат показал 285 калорий за кусок, в то время как проверенная запись Nutrola для большого куска пиццы с пепперони вернула 320 калорий. Справочное значение USDA для большого куска пиццы с пепперони (примерно 107 г) составляет 313 калорий. Исследования из International Journal of Obesity (2020) задокументировали, что пицца является одним из самых не последовательно фиксируемых продуктов в краудсорсинговых базах данных из-за экстремальных вариаций в толщине корки, количестве сыра и размерах кусочков.

Алкоголь: забытые калории

Пиво и мимозы привели к общему расхождению до 232 калорий между самыми высокими и низкими приложениями. Lose It! зафиксировало две пинты IPA всего за 360 калорий (180 за пинту), что соответствует легкому лагерю, а не IPA. Стандартное IPA содержит 200-280 калорий за пинту в зависимости от ABV (Brewers Association, 2024). Nutrola вернула 250 калорий за пинту, что соответствует IPA с 6.5% ABV. Записи о мимозах варьировались, потому что некоторые приложения фиксировали только компонент шампанского, в то время как другие включали апельсиновый сок. Алкоголь остается одним из самых плохо отслеживаемых источников макронутриентов, как показано в анализе 2018 года в Alcohol and Alcoholism, который показал, что пьющие недооценивают калории, полученные из алкоголя, в среднем на 30-50%.

Почему краудсорсинговые базы данных терпят неудачу в дни с читами

Основная проблема заключается в том, что краудсорсинговые базы данных позволяют любому пользователю отправлять любую запись с любым значением калорий. Контроль качества варьируется:

Тип базы данных Отправка записей Процесс проверки Обработка дубликатов Уровень ошибок (оценочно)
Краудсорсинговая (MFP, Lose It!, FatSecret) Любой пользователь может отправить Минимальный или сообщаемый сообществом Тысячи дубликатов допускаются 15-25% на запись
Курируемая (Cronometer) Проверка сотрудниками, данные NCCDB Профессиональная проверка Дубликаты удаляются 5-10% на запись
Проверенная (Nutrola) USDA + производитель + AI-кросс-проверка Автоматическая + ручная проверка Одна проверенная запись на продукт Менее 3% на запись

Исследование 2023 года, опубликованное в Public Health Nutrition, проанализировало 12,000 записей продуктов в трех крупных краудсорсинговых базах данных и обнаружило, что 23% записей имели значения калорий, отклоняющиеся более чем на 10% от лабораторно проверенных значений. Для составных продуктов (пицца, сэндвичи, запеканки) уровень ошибок возрос до 31%. В обычный день с простыми цельными продуктами эти ошибки могут компенсироваться. В день с читами, насыщенным составными и ресторанными блюдами, они накапливаются в одном направлении, почти всегда недооценивании.

Реальное влияние ошибки в 1,287 калорий

Что означает расхождение в 1,287 калорий для человека, отслеживающего свою диету?

Рассмотрим человека с общим суточным расходом энергии (TDEE) в 2,400 калорий. Он позволяет себе один день с читами в неделю и пытается поддерживать дефицит в 500 калорий в другие шесть дней, создавая теоретический недельный дефицит в 3,000 калорий.

Сценарий Зафиксированные калории в день с читами Фактические калории в день с читами Воспринятый недельный избыток от дня с читами Фактический недельный избыток от дня с читами Чистый недельный дефицит
Пользователь Nutrola 3,793 3,810 1,393 1,410 1,590
Пользователь MFP 3,400 3,810 1,000 1,410 1,590 (но воспринимается как 2,000)
Пользователь Lose It! 3,040 3,810 640 1,410 1,590 (но воспринимается как 2,360)

Пользователь Lose It! считает, что его день с читами стоил ему всего 640 калорий выше нормы, в то время как на самом деле это стоило 1,410. Он думает, что его недельный дефицит составляет 2,360 калорий (достаточно для потери около 0.67 фунтов в неделю), но реальный дефицит составляет всего 1,590 калорий (0.45 фунтов в неделю). За 12 недель эта единственная ошибка учета в один день в неделю приводит к расхождению в 6.6 фунтов между ожидаемой и фактической потерей веса. Это соответствует выводам из Obesity Reviews (2021), которые сообщили, что систематическое недооценивание калорий является основной причиной необъяснимых плато в потере веса.

Наша методология тестирования

Протокол сбора данных:

  1. Все продукты были взвешены на откалиброванной кухонной весах (OXO Good Grips, разрешение 1 г) перед употреблением.
  2. Каждый продукт был зафиксирован во всех пяти приложениях в течение одной сессии, используя первый результат поиска или точное совпадение бренда.
  3. В любых приложениях не использовались ручные правки калорий или пользовательские записи.
  4. Проверенная база была рассчитана с использованием значений питательных веществ USDA FoodData Central (fdc.nal.usda.gov) для каждого ингредиента, сопоставленных с этикетками питания производителей, где использовались брендированные продукты.
  5. Пицца была заказана из национальной сети (Domino's, большая пицца с пепперони), чтобы обеспечить стандартизированный продукт с опубликованными данными о питательной ценности.
  6. Пиво было коммерчески доступным IPA (Lagunitas IPA, 6.2% ABV) с опубликованными данными о калориях от производителя.
  7. Мороженое было брендированным продуктом (Breyers Cookies and Cream) с этикеткой питания, указывающей 140 калорий на порцию 2/3 чашки.

Ограничения: Этот тест представляет собой один день учета и не является контролируемым клиническим испытанием. Результаты могут варьироваться в зависимости от конкретных записей баз данных, выбранных для анализа. Мы использовали первый результат поиска в каждом приложении, чтобы смоделировать то, что выбрал бы типичный пользователь.

Как Nutrola избегает этих ошибок

Архитектура базы данных Nutrola принципиально отличается от краудсорсинговых моделей. Каждая запись о продукте проверяется на соответствие данным USDA FoodData Central, этикеткам питания производителей и, где это применимо, данным лабораторного анализа. Система распознавания изображений на основе ИИ добавляет второй уровень точности: когда вы фотографируете тарелку с блинами, система оценивает размер порции на основе размеров тарелки и геометрии еды, сопоставляет визуальные данные с проверенной базой данных и автоматически заполняет значение калорий, учитывающее видимые добавки, такие как сироп, масло или взбитые сливки.

Для продуктов в дни с читами, в частности, сканирование штрих-кодов Nutrola (95%+ уровень распознавания продуктов) устраняет неопределенность для упакованных товаров, таких как чипсы, соус и мороженое. Вы сканируете штрих-код, приложение извлекает точные данные о питательной ценности от производителя, и запись блокируется, чтобы предотвратить изменения, внесенные пользователями, которые ухудшают точность со временем.

AI-ассистент по диете также предоставляет контекстуальную обратную связь. Если вы фиксируете три кусочка пиццы и два пива, он не просто записывает числа. Он показывает вам влияние калорий относительно вашей дневной цели, предлагает, как скорректировать оставшуюся часть недели, и предоставляет реалистичную оценку, а не морализаторскую лекцию. При стартовой цене всего 2.5 евро в месяц с 3-дневным бесплатным пробным периодом, Nutrola предлагает проверенную точность без рекламы, прерывающей процесс учета.

Что это значит для вашего недельного бюджета калорий?

Если у вас есть один день с читами в неделю и ваше приложение недооценивало калории на 400-770 каждый раз, вы накапливаете 1,600-3,080 неконтролируемых калорий в месяц. Это примерно 0.5-0.9 фунтов жира, которые ваш трекер не может объяснить. Фрустрация накапливается: вы считаете, что находитесь в дефиците, вес не меняется, и вы обвиняете свой метаболизм или задержку воды, когда реальная причина — неточность базы данных.

Метанализ 2020 года в British Journal of Nutrition проанализировал 37 исследований по самозаявленному потреблению пищи и пришел к выводу, что потребление энергии недооценивается в среднем на 12-23% по всем методам оценки питания. Цифровые приложения для учета пищи уменьшают этот разрыв, но только когда основная база данных точна. Приложения с курируемыми или проверенными базами данных (Cronometer, Nutrola) последовательно показывают лучшие результаты по точности на уровне записи.

Часто задаваемые вопросы

Почему мы использовали первый результат поиска вместо того, чтобы найти наиболее точную запись?

Потому что именно так поступает большинство пользователей. Исследование поведения учета пищи, опубликованное в Journal of Medical Internet Research (2020), показало, что 78% пользователей выбирают один из первых трех результатов поиска, не прокручивая дальше. Наша методология отражает реальное использование, а не идеальное использование.

Является ли Cronometer также точным? Как он сравнивается с Nutrola?

Cronometer использует NCCDB (База данных продуктов и питательных веществ Центра координации питания) и данные USDA, что делает его значительно более точным, чем краудсорсинговые приложения. В нашем тесте Cronometer оказался вторым по точности приложением с отклонением -3.9%. Преимущество Nutrola заключается в дополнительном уровне проверки, AI-фотоучете, который фиксирует ошибки порций, и общем пользовательском опыте, разработанном для скорости и соблюдения ежедневной рутины.

Можно ли исправить ошибки в краудсорсинговых базах данных, создавая пользовательские записи?

Технически да, но это противоречит цели быстрого учета. Создание точных пользовательских записей требует от вас уже знать правильные значения калорий, что означает взвешивание ингредиентов и расчет на основе сырых данных USDA. В этом случае вы выполняете работу по проверке, которую команда базы данных Nutrola делает за вас.

Насколько важен конкретный выбор записи в MyFitnessPal?

Огромно. Для "пиццы с пепперони" MyFitnessPal возвращает более 2,400 записей с калорийностью от 180 до 420 за кусок. Выбор неправильной записи для всего лишь одного продукта может изменить ваш дневной итог на 200-400 калорий. Исследование 2022 года в Frontiers in Nutrition показало, что изменчивость выбора записи была самым большим источником ошибок учета в приложениях с краудсорсинговыми базами данных.

Значит ли это, что дни с читами хуже, чем люди думают?

Для пользователей краудсорсинговых приложений — да. Систематическое недооценивание, которое мы наблюдали, означает, что большинство пользователей приложений воспринимают свои дни с читами как менее калорийные, чем они есть на самом деле. Это создает ложное чувство бюджета, что приводит к более частым или более экстремальным дням с читами со временем. Точный учет не означает, что вы не можете иметь дни с читами; это означает, что вы принимаете обоснованные решения о них.

Будут ли результаты отличаться с другими продуктами в дни с читами?

Конкретный разброс калорий изменится, но паттерн останется прежним. Краудсорсинговые базы данных показывают худшие результаты на составных продуктах, ресторанных блюдах и алкоголе, которые как раз и доминируют в дни с читами. День с читами, состоящий из простых цельных продуктов (например, дополнительные порции риса и курицы), покажет гораздо меньшие расхождения, потому что у этих продуктов меньше вариантов записей в базе данных.

Как Nutrola обрабатывает ресторанные блюда, где нет штрих-кода?

AI-фотоучет Nutrola анализирует ваше фото блюда, чтобы оценить размеры порций и определить ингредиенты. Для сетевых ресторанов приложение сопоставляет с проверенными данными о питательной ценности конкретных сетей. Для независимых ресторанов AI сопоставляет визуальные оценки порций с данными USDA для аналогичных блюд. Это более точно, чем выбор случайной записи из краудсорсинговой базы, хотя домашние блюда с взвешенными ингредиентами остаются золотым стандартом.

Интегрируется ли Nutrola с фитнес-трекерами для расчета чистых калорий?

Да. Nutrola синхронизируется с Apple Health и Google Fit, импортируя данные о физических упражнениях и автоматически корректируя ваш дневной бюджет калорий. Это означает, что ваш чистый избыток в день с читами рассчитывается на основе фактических данных о активности, а не статической оценки TDEE, что дает вам более точное представление о реальном влиянии дня.

Готовы трансформировать отслеживание питания?

Присоединяйтесь к тысячам тех, кто изменил свой путь к здоровью с Nutrola!